Interior Design Magazine features Rock Creek House in its November 2016 issue as a “masterful” renovation and in its December 2016 as a Best of Year Award winner.  Text by Laura Fisher  Kaiser. Read more HERE and HERE.

“Despite a reputation, among consumers, as some kind of cheap laminate, plywood is adored by many architects for its versatilty, tensile strenght, warm colr, and low cost. Perhaps no one has explored the potential of this humble material as deeply as Nader Tehrnai.Witness how his firm turned a strailaced 1920’s center hall colonial into an eye-popping showcase of plywood ingenuity, a laboratory for innovative mateirals reserach and computer modeling.” – Laura Fisher Kaiser

Ryerson University’s City Building Institute has just published a report meant to “spark creative thinking and inspire a public discussion around future uses for Old City Hall”. Case studies include NADAAA’s project for the Daniels Faculty of Architecture, Landscape and Design at the University of Toronto located at One Spadina Crescent. Full report HERE.
